    MPEG2 is not just for DVD. It’s used for all HD standards as well. Sounds like our friend wants to output to a an HD television that has a 1366×768 format display.

  • Brian Berneker

    February 12, 2008 at 11:03 am

    Are you using Export from the FILE menu, or are you using the render queue/manager? You may be able to get more control over the compression and size settings.

    Also, if you export to animation codec and still want to use MPEG2, I suggest using Episode Pro. It’s a high quality, FAST encoder. Why apple’s compressor takes SO LONG to compress video is beyond me…
